Abstract:
Objective:To explore the correlation between nurses ' empowerment and professional identity in Cardiac Intensive Care Unit (CCU) . Methods:From June to September 2021, 164 nurses working in CCU of 8 ClassⅢ Grade A hospitals in Zhengzhou were selected as the research object by convenience sampling. The General Information Questionnaire, Professional Identity Scale for Nurses and Empowering Leadership Behavior Scale were used to conduct the questionnaire survey. A total of 164 questionnaires were distributed, and 158 valid questionnaires were recovered, with a valid recovery rate of 96.34% (158/164) .Results:Among 158 CCU nurses, the total scores of the Professional Identity Scale for Nurses and the Empowering Leadership Behavior Scale were (93.24±6.05) and (84.30±7.15) respectively. There was a positive correlation between the total score of Professional Identity Scale for Nurses and the total score of Empowering Leadership Behavior Scale ( P<0.05) . Conclusions:CCU nurses ' professional identity is at the middle level, while empowerment is closely related to their professional identity. Nursing managers should pay attention to the implementation of effective empowerment behavior, improve the professional identity of CCU nurses, and promote the stability of the nursing team.
